[Third Night]
The students went to bed, and every last one of them slept soundly all night- every last one of them. Well, maybe not to sound, considering the recent events. Or what some of them were doing in Jody's bed. But every single student was safe that night.
Mr. Bear, however, was not quite so lucky, as he wasn't technically student. As he went from room to room, occupied by those who would sleep in them, and double checking the locks- fruitlessly as ever- he came to room 102- the last stop before his own room- and checked the doorknob- as always, only to find it quite unlocked. He inserted the master key, to fix the blunder, but blundered he had, as a sharp jolt of electricity traced up the key and through his body, powered by a small spark-chip placed into the keyhole. The key turned, and the tiny chip snapped, releasing the powerful amount of energy it carried from a wire that had been tapped into a hole in the wall. His brain quickly fried, Mr. Bear dropped to the floor immediately, with only a quiet thud. The wire tracing disrupted the lighting of the first, second and third floors, and it would be darkness there henceforth. Bear's soul slipped quietly out of the darkness, leaving behind the master key in the lock of room 102- but the key would be gone by morning as well, then in the killers' hands.
